RAS and RAF 1 form a signalling complex with MEK 1 but not MEK 2 . ^^^ Recent studies have demonstrated the existence of a physical complex containing p21ras ( RAS ) , p74raf 1 ( RAF 1 ) , and MEK 1 . ^^^ Complex formation among RAS , RAF 1 , and MEK 1 was dependent only on RAS : GMP PNP and not on cell stimulation . ^^^ Incubations of lysates with immobilized RAS depleted all RAF 1 from the lysate but bound only a small fraction of cytosolic MEK 1 , and further MEK 1 could bind immobilized RAS only if exogenous RAF 1 was added to the lysate . ^^^ This indicates that binding of MEK 1 to RAS depends on the presence of RAF 1 or an equivalent protein . ^^^

Active Raf 1 phosphorylates and activates the mitogen activated protein ( MAP ) kinase / extracellular signal regulated kinase kinase 1 ( MEK 1 ) , which in turn phosphorylates and activates the MAP kinases / extracellular signal regulated kinases , ERK 1 and ERK 2 . ^^^ Expression of constitutively active Raf 1 or MEK 1 in Jurkat T cells enhanced the stimulation of IL 2 promoter driven transcription stimulated by a calcium ionophore and PMA , and together with a calcium ionophore the expression of each protein was sufficient to stimulate NF AT activity . ^^^ Expression of MEK 1 interfering mutants inhibited the stimulation of IL 2 promoter driven transcription and blocked the ability of constitutively active Ras and Raf 1 to costimulate NF AT activity with a calcium ionophore . ^^^ Expression of the MAP kinase specific phosphatase , MKP 1 , which blocks ERK activation , inhibited IL 2 promoter and NF AT driven transcription stimulated by a calcium ionophore and PMA , and in addition , MKP 1 neutralized the transcriptional enhancement caused by active Raf 1 and MEK 1 expression . ^^^ We conclude that the MAP kinase signal transduction pathway consisting of Raf 1 , MEK 1 , and ERK 1 and ERK 2 functions in the stimulation IL 2 gene transcription in activated T lymphocytes . . ^^^

MEK 1 mediates a positive feedback on Raf 1 activity independently of Ras and Src . ^^^ This study shows that MEK 1 , the direct downstream effector of Raf 1 , can also stimulate Raf 1 kinase activity by a positive feedback loop . ^^^ Activated MEK 1 mediates hyperphosphorylation of the amino terminal regulatory as well as of the carboxy terminal catalytic domain of Raf 1 . ^^^ MEK 1 mediated Raf 1 activation is inhibited by co expression of the MAPK specific phosphatase MKP 1 indicating that the MEK 1 effect is exerted through a MAPK dependent pathway . ^^^ Stimulation of Raf 1 activity by MEK 1 is independent of Ras , Src and tyrosine phosphorylation of Raf 1 . ^^^

PAK 1 primes MEK 1 for phosphorylation by Raf 1 kinase during cross cascade activation of the ERK pathway . ^^^ These changes regulate the ability of Raf 1 to phosphorylate its downstream targets MEK 1 and MEK 2 . ^^^ Here we show that both Raf 1 and MEK 1 are phosphorylated by PAK 1 and that mutations at PAK 1 phosphorylation sites in either protein prevent cross cascade activation . ^^^ In contrast , MEK 1 activation by constitutively active Raf 1 is refractory to mutations at PAK 1 phosphorylation sites . ^^^ Phosphorylation of MEK 1 on serine 298 does not appear to regulate the interaction between Raf 1 and MEK 1 , but rather the ability of Raf 1 to phosphorylate MEK 1 with which it is complexed in vivo . ^^^

Baicalein inhibits Raf 1 mediated phosphorylation of MEK 1 in C 6 rat glioma cells . ^^^ To examine the site of action of baicalein , MEK 1 and Raf 1 were prepared by immunoprecipitation with anti MEK 1 and anti Raf 1 antibodies , respectively . ^^^ Baicalein inhibited the phosphorylation of exogenous MEK 1 by Raf 1 under cell free conditions , while it did not change the phosphorylation of exogenous p 42 MAPK by MEK 1 . ^^^ These results imply that baicalein inhibits the ERK / MAPK cascade , acting on the phosphorylation of MEK 1 by Raf 1 . . ^^^
